Qt 旋钮设置四个档位
时间: 2023-07-10 20:20:05 浏览: 174
如果您需要在 Qt 中设置一个四档旋钮,您可以使用 QSpinBox 类。QSpinBox 类提供了一个可以增加或减少数字的旋钮,您可以设置最小值、最大值和步长,以实现四个档位的功能。以下是一个示例代码:
```c++
QSpinBox *spinBox = new QSpinBox();
spinBox->setMinimum(1);
spinBox->setMaximum(4);
spinBox->setSingleStep(1);
```
在这个示例中,我们将 QSpinBox 的最小值设置为 1,最大值设置为 4,单步大小设置为 1,这样就可以实现四个档位。您可以根据需要调整这些值,并将 QSpinBox 添加到您的界面中。需要注意的是,QSpinBox 默认情况下是以整数形式输入的,如果您需要输入小数,可以考虑使用 QDoubleSpinBox 类。
相关问题
Qt 旋钮设置三个档位
好的,关于Qt 旋钮设置三个档位的问题,我可以为您提供一些帮助。您可以使用QDial小部件来实现旋钮的功能,通过设置其最小值、最大值和步长来控制旋钮的档位数量。例如,如果您将最小值设置为0,最大值设置为2,步长设置为1,则您可以将旋钮分为三个档位,分别对应值为0、1和2。然后,您可以在旋钮值更改时通过信号和槽来执行相应的操作。希望这能帮助到您!
阅读全文
相关推荐
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241231044955.png)
![-](https://img-home.csdnimg.cn/images/20241231044955.png)
![txt](https://img-home.csdnimg.cn/images/20241231045021.png)
![rar](https://img-home.csdnimg.cn/images/20241231044955.png)
![text/plain](https://img-home.csdnimg.cn/images/20250102104920.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![gz](https://img-home.csdnimg.cn/images/20210720083447.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![txt](https://img-home.csdnimg.cn/images/20241231045021.png)
![docx](https://img-home.csdnimg.cn/images/20241231044901.png)
![docx](https://img-home.csdnimg.cn/images/20241231044901.png)
![txt](https://img-home.csdnimg.cn/images/20241231045021.png)
![-](https://img-home.csdnimg.cn/images/20241231044955.png)